Small press Technical Field The utility model relates to the technical field of part press fitting, in particular to a small press. Background The press, i.e. press-fit machine, is used for press-fitting and assembling workpieces, and when parts such as bearings, shaft sleeves, pins and the like are assembled, the press is used for press-fitting and assembling. The existing press-fitting machine needs an operator to manually place pre-assembled parts into a press-fitting space right below a press-fitting machine press rod, when the parts are fed and discharged, hands of the operator need to stretch into the right below the press-fitting machine press rod, the parts are fed and discharged, the press rod of the press-fitting machine is controlled to stretch out and draw back by a controller arranged on the press-fitting machine, when the operator stretches hands to the right below the press-fitting machine press rod, if other operators mistakenly touch buttons on the controller, the downward-stretching press rod can squeeze the hands of the operator stretching to the right below the press-fitting machine press rod, so that the hands of the operator are damaged, and the working danger of the operator is improved. Disclosure of utility model The present utility model is directed to a compact press for solving the above-mentioned problems.
